Hotel Les Lanchers in Chamonix Completes a 1.6m Euro Refurbishment
New facilities include a cocktail bar, free WiFi throughout, sauna, ski storage & drying room
Family-run Hotel Les Lanchers has been undergoing a bit of a transformation, 1.6 million euros worth of transformation to be precise.
The new look hotel now boasts more space to accommodate a larger number of guests, and as part of the refit, the hotel has introduced Italian style ceramic and glass shower rooms, with standard accommodation featuring a Queen size bed, modern furnishings and a range other facilities.
The hotel has also updated its 19 ensuite bedrooms which include; single, double, twin, triple, two-bedroomed family suites and a fully equipped disabled bedroom. Regular guests will also be glad to see passenger lift access to all rooms, especially after a hard day’s skiing or walking.
Five of the recently refurbished rooms are superior double or twin bedrooms with baths and balconies, with all rooms having access to stunning views of the valley with its glaciers and peaks of Mont Blanc Massif.
The “Rendezvous” restaurant is a popular eatary for both guests and locals, with chef Jean-Yves Bourgeois serving a menu based on freshly sourced seasonal produce. The hotel can cater for weddings, business seminars and other private functions with its own separate meeting area.
Jonathan Rogers, co-owner with his wife Céline, of Hotel Les Lanchers commented: “Hotel Les Lanchers has been serving guests for over a hundred years, and we’ve built up a reputation as a friendly, welcoming hotel with a truly personal service. Our excellent staff team remains almost unchanged for the past four years, so our returning guests get to see some familiar faces."
“During our busiest months, we were often at full capacity and were having to turn people away. With our refurbishment, we can welcome more guests and provide a level of service and comfort that we never could before.”
Located a two-minute walk from the La Flégère ski lift, Hotel Les Lanchers is a popular destination for anyone visiting the Chamonix valley, with easy access to a range of popular ski slopes for all ability levels. While the region is popular for winter sport enthusiasts, the valley is also perfect for summer activities such as golfing, paragliding, hiking, cycling and sightseeing around Western Europe’s highest peak.
